To examine which preoperative factors, including urodynamic evaluations, and operative procedures could predict continence status after robot-assisted radical prostatectomy (RARP) in this study.
Univariate and multivariate logistic regression analyses of preoperative factors such as age, body mass index, prostate-specific antigen level before biopsy, prostate size before surgery, membranous urethral length measured using magnetic resonance imaging (MRI), bladder compliance and maximum urethral closure pressure (MUCP) measured by urodynamic study (UDS), and nerve-sparing (NS) status predicting 24-hr pad test >2 g/day at 1 year after RARP were examined in 111 patients enrolled in this study.
